Nigeria Wins Two Silver Medals at Pan African Mathematics Olympiad

Date:

Nigeria has secured two silver medals at the 2024 Pan African Mathematics Olympiad (PAMO) held in Johannesburg, South Africa.

The medals were won by Elvis Chiedozie Ekwelem from Rivers State and Oghenerukevwe Patrick Esemitodje from Lagos State, showcasing the country’s mathematical talent on the continental stage.

The annual competition brought together young mathematical scholars from over 20 African countries, with eight additional countries participating virtually. The event aimed to foster academic excellence and research among young African students.

Prof. Zeblon Vilakazi, Vice-Chancellor of the University of Witwatersrand and host of the Olympiad commended the Nigerian students for their exceptional intellectual rigor, dedication, and talent.

He noted that their performance reflects a deep understanding of the subject and a strong commitment to excelling in mathematics at the continental level.

Prof. Vilakazi highlighted the significance of the competition in promoting mathematical excellence across Africa and expressed confidence in the future contributions of these young scholars to the field.
